Description:
3-Demethylcolchicine is a chemical compound derived from colchicine, a well-known alkaloid primarily extracted from the plant Colchicum autumnale. This compound is characterized by its structural modifications that result in the removal of a methyl group from the colchicine molecule. It exhibits properties typical of alkaloids, including a complex ring structure and the presence of multiple functional groups that contribute to its biological activity. 3-Demethylcolchicine is recognized for its potential use in research, particularly in studies related to cell division and cancer treatment, as it can inhibit microtubule formation, thereby affecting mitosis. The compound is typically a white to off-white solid and is soluble in organic solvents. Its pharmacological profile is of interest in medicinal chemistry, although it may also exhibit toxicity, necessitating careful handling and usage in laboratory settings. As with many alkaloids, the specific interactions and effects of 3-Demethylcolchicine are subjects of ongoing research, particularly in the context of its therapeutic applications.
